Diagnosis
The diagnosis of ADHD is an extremely confusing and complicated process. The symptoms are varied and can be caused by a variety of causes. To be able to be diagnosed it is essential for a person to exhibit symptoms in at least two settings and to experience a disruption with their daily life. A trained healthcare professional will assess the patient's symptoms and their history and also their family history. They'll also conduct physical examinations to rule out any other possible disorders.
Most people will find an online ADHD screening to be quick and simple way to begin the assessment process. These tests are designed to be used as an initial tool and should not replace an accurate assessment performed by a qualified professional. They could also miss important nonverbal cues that a healthcare professional will be able to detect during a face-toface appointment.

Treatment
For those diagnosed with ADHD There are numerous treatments available. If you're an adult who suffers from this condition or a child, it's important to talk with a psychiatrist in order to get a proper diagnosis and get the treatment you require.
During the assessment process the doctor will inquire about any issues you've had and how they have affected your life. They'll also inquire about your medical history and any medications you're currently taking. It's possible that other conditions might be causing your symptoms, so it's crucial to rule out any other potential causes of the condition before you start receiving treatment.
Once you've been given a diagnosis the psychiatrist will design a custom treatment plan that may include medication, therapy or both. Certain people with ADHD benefit from lifestyle changes, like improving their sleeping habits or avoiding sugar and caffeine. Certain people with ADHD get relief from cognitive behavior therapy and psychotherapy. These therapies help them develop new strategies and techniques to manage their behavior. In addition, some people gain from self-help methods like yoga and meditation to help manage their symptoms.
